Self-doubt can feel like an invisible weight, quietly draining your confidence and energy. It’s the voice that questions your worth, undermines your progress, and makes you second-guess your instincts. While self-doubt is a normal part of the human experience, living in it long-term can hold you back from everything you desire — especially when it comes to caring for your body, showing up for your goals, and trusting your choices.

Danish Philosopher Søren Kierkegaard once said, “Doubt is thought’s despair.” And it’s true. When we don’t take action to shift that thought, it can spiral into emotional paralysis. Kierkegaard, a Danish philosopher known as the father of existentialism, believed that growth begins when we face uncertainty and choose to act. The real secret in how to overcome self-doubt isn’t perfection... It is consistency fuelled by loving action.

One of the most powerful ways to shift self-doubt is by moving your body regularly. Whether it’s a walk, a strength session, or a stretch to your favourite playlist, consistent physical movement builds confidence from the inside out. Each time you show up for yourself, you’re creating proof that you can be trusted. That builds a self-image rooted in capability, not comparison — and that’s the foundation of sustainable self-worth.

Alongside movement, self-love practices like journalling, mindfulness, and meditation support your emotional wellbeing. These tools offer mindfulness for self-doubt by helping you slow down, observe your thoughts without judgment, and reconnect with your inner truth. Even a 10-minute journaling practice can soften the noise of the inner critic and invite more compassion in.

Journaling to overcome negative thoughts is especially powerful. It helps you process emotion, challenge limiting beliefs, and shift your focus from what’s missing to what’s working. Over time, this creates a stronger emotional foundation built on self-awareness and self-trust.

Weekly reflection for personal growth adds another layer of inner strength. When you pause to acknowledge your wins — even the small ones — you reframe your story from “I’m not doing enough” to “I’m already progressing.” 

This shift rewires your mindset and helps you stay grounded in your rhythm, even on messy or low-motivation days.

All of these consistent, meaningful actions are more than habits... they are Self Love Intentions. These are your daily reminders that say, I matter. I trust myself. I’m already becoming the woman I want to be. They don’t eliminate self-doubt entirely, but they calm it down. And more importantly, they build a life rooted in self-leadership, not fear.

What is Existentialism?

At its heart, existentialism is a philosophy that reminds us we are the authors of our own lives. It teaches that while life can feel uncertain, unclear, or overwhelming at times, we have the power to choose how we show up, how we respond, and what meaning we give to our experiences.

Rather than waiting for everything to be perfect or for someone else to guide the way, existentialism encourages us to take responsibility for our next step — gently, courageously, and in alignment with who we want to become. It’s not about having all the answers... it’s about choosing with intention, even in the unknown.

This is the essence of self-love: not waiting to be “ready,” but showing up for yourself with compassion, commitment, and care.
